Ontario is reporting 610 new cases of COVID-19 this morning and 628 resolved cases.
Of the new cases reported today, 458 are in people who are not fully vaccinated or have an unknown vaccination status and 152 are fully vaccinated. Ontario currently has 177 people in the ICU with COVID-19.
The Province completed over 23,000 tests yesterday and over 85 percent of the eligible population has recieved at least one does of the vaccine.
